What should you pay attention to when the hook on the lifting equipment is lifting heavy objects?

When lifting heavy objects with hooks in the lifting equipment, the following key issues need to be paid attention to to ensure the safe and smooth operation:

1. Inspection and preparation:

Before starting work, the position of each operating handle must be carefully checked to ensure that they are in a correct and safe position.

In rainy and snowy weather, in order to prevent the brake from getting damp and failing, you should first go through a trial lift and confirm that it is reliable before you can operate.

Cast hooks are not allowed for lifting machinery hooks, and re-welding of hooks is prohibited. The surface should be smooth and free of peeling, sharp corners, burrs and cracks.

2. The relationship between hook and heavy object:

When lifting heavy object, the center of gravity of the heavy object and the center of the hook should be on the same vertical line and must not be biased.

The hook wire rope should be kept vertical, and it is not allowed to drag the hanging heavy objects in an inclined state.

When the hook has been hung but the weight of the lifting has not been lifted, the crane is prohibited from moving its position or performing rotational movement.

3. Operating specifications: When lifting objects in a crane, it should be carried out at a slow speed and the speed must not exceed the specified value.

The rotation speed must be uniform. No reverse operation is allowed before the heavy object stops stably. Emergency braking is strictly prohibited in non-emergency situations.

It is prohibited to swing heavy objects on slopes, and it is prohibited to lift items buried underground or condense underground or have unknown weight.

It is strictly forbidden to stand on lifting objects, and it is strictly forbidden to use cranes as means of transportation. When lifting, no one shall stand under the boom or under heavy objects raised.

4. Height and distance:

Pay attention to the lifting height of the hook to prevent it from being raised beyond the limit position.

When running without load, the distance between the hook and the ground must not be less than 2 meters.

When running with weight, the weight must be more than 0.5 meters higher than the higher obstacles on the running route.

When lifting heavy objects over an obstacle, the bottom of the heavy objects should be at least 0.5 meters higher than the higher point of the obstacle that is crossed.

5. Safety device:

The hook should be equipped with anti-falling device. The anti-falling pawls must not be opened when the hook is loaded. After installing the pawl, the size of the hook should not exceed 10% of the hook size.

Confirm the hook regularly. If surface cracks, deformation or wear exceeds the standard, it should be scrapped or repaired in time.

6. Multiple machines operate:

When more than two machines are hoisted, unified command, coordinated actions, and reasonable allocation of lifting weight must not exceed 80% of the allowed lifting weight of a single machine.

7. Precautions for shutdown:

When shutting down, heavy objects must be put into the ground first, and heavy objects must not be suspended in the air and shut down.

By following the above precautions, the safety and efficiency of lifting equipment when lifting heavy objects can be ensured. At the same time, regular maintenance and inspection are also the key to ensuring the long-term and stable operation of lifting equipment.
